dear sir or madam要大寫嗎(dear sir or madam) 保衛(wèi)蘿卜——天際2攻略(保衛(wèi)蘿卜天際2關(guān)攻略) XP輸入法狀態(tài)條不見了怎么辦(xp輸入法不顯示) 語言能力描述范文100字(語言能力描述) 電腦顯示器總是黑屏怎么辦(電腦顯示器總是黑屏怎么辦恢復) 銀屑病怎么治療最好呢(治療銀屑病有什么好辦法) 東非高原動物大遷徙(東非高原) 茶葉怎樣利用微波進行了快速殺青處理(茶葉怎樣利用微波進行了快速殺青處理工藝) Java:將數(shù)組排序并使用二分法判斷數(shù)組元素(java對二維數(shù)組排序) 密不可分的英語短語(密不可分的英語) 購買筆記本電腦時要注意什么(購買筆記本電腦時要注意什么事項) 工行如何設(shè)置信用卡分期付款 手續(xù)費計算(工行如何設(shè)置信用卡分期付款,手續(xù)費計算方式) 國粹苑物業(yè)電話(國粹苑) 冬季安全手抄報(冬季安全手抄報圖片簡單又漂亮) 研究表明大腦的不同區(qū)域的激活取決于音樂和語言的結(jié)構(gòu)復雜性 FDA 批準首次血液檢測來預測孕婦先兆子癇 盆底疾病的早期診斷對健康至關(guān)重要 雨林植物可能是肺纖維化治療的關(guān)鍵 腹膜透析:對抗感染的新治療選擇 專家討論阿爾茨海默病新藥的利弊 有關(guān)莫氏顯微手術(shù)的八個常見問題解答 廉潔文化進校園手抄報內(nèi)容50字(廉潔文化進校園手抄報內(nèi)容) 研究表明照顧好牙齒可能對大腦有益 新研究表明醫(yī)療補助的擴大與晚期癌癥患者姑息治療的增加相關(guān) 番茄炒蛋的做法與步驟(番茄炒蛋的做法與步驟圖片) 中秋節(jié)作文結(jié)尾佳句(中秋節(jié)作文結(jié)尾怎么寫) 如何申請visa信用卡(信用卡開通visa) 八寶粥的配料和做法(八寶粥的配料和做法大全) Activex控件無法安裝解決辦法(activex控件裝入失敗) 怎么趕上早上六點的飛機?(怎么趕上早上六點的飛機航班) 魚珠膠的作用是什么(魚珠膠是什么膠水) 過年的時候 給親戚朋友們拜年要注意些啥?(過年哪些親戚需拜年) 烤香腸的做法(臺式烤香腸的做法) 大月氏讀yue還是rou(大月像高達) 菏澤商標注冊流程有哪些?(菏澤商標注冊流程有哪些企業(yè)) 怎樣養(yǎng)成牛奶肌(怎樣養(yǎng)成牛奶肌?) 三年級語文閱讀理解訓練題及答案(三年級語文閱讀) 如何破解無線路由密碼(如何破解無線路由密碼設(shè)置) 深圳獅王教育(獅王教育) 手機QQ怎么免費設(shè)置聊天背景(手機qq怎么設(shè)置聊天背景全部一樣) 品管員工自我評價(品管員工作職責) 摧枯拉朽怎么解釋(摧枯拉朽的解釋是什么) 《世界第一等》尤克里里譜-吉他譜(世界第一等吉他簡譜) 炒面的做法簡單好吃(炒面的做法) 拉鏈拉不動怎么辦、有什么妙招(拉鏈拉不動怎么辦,有什么妙招可以解決) ps的羽化是怎么使用的(ps羽化有幾種方法) pixiv加速器哪個好用(加速器哪個好用) 男人補腎吃什么最好(男人補腎吃什么最好?) win7系統(tǒng)下劍靈客戶端BNS崩潰報告錯誤的處理(劍靈總是客戶端錯誤)
您的位置:首頁 >要聞 >

bcd碼轉(zhuǎn)十進制(BCD碼是什么)

導讀 關(guān)于bcd碼轉(zhuǎn)十進制,BCD碼是什么這個問題很多朋友還不知道,今天小六來為大家解答以上的問題,現(xiàn)在讓我們一起來看看吧!1、BCD代碼。2、Bin

關(guān)于bcd碼轉(zhuǎn)十進制,BCD碼是什么這個問題很多朋友還不知道,今天小六來為大家解答以上的問題,現(xiàn)在讓我們一起來看看吧!

1、BCD代碼。

2、Binary-Coded Decimal?,簡稱BCD,稱BCD碼或二-十進制代碼,亦稱二進碼十進數(shù)。

3、是一種二進制的數(shù)字編碼形式,用二進制編碼的十進制代碼。

4、這種編碼形式利用了四個位元來儲存一個十進制的數(shù)碼,使二進制和十進制之間的轉(zhuǎn)換得以快捷的進行。

5、這種編碼技巧,最常用于會計系統(tǒng)的設(shè)計里,因為會計制度經(jīng)常需要對很長的數(shù)字串作準確的計算。

6、相對于一般的浮點式記數(shù)法,采用BCD碼,既可保存數(shù)值的精確度,又可免卻使電腦作浮點運算時所耗費的時間。

7、此外,對于其他需要高精確度的計算,BCD編碼亦很常用。

8、  由于十進制數(shù)共有0、2、……、9十個數(shù)碼,因此,至少需要4位二進制碼來表示1位十進制數(shù)。

9、4位二進制碼共有2^4=16種碼組,在這16種代碼中,可以任選10種來表示10個十進制數(shù)碼,共有N=16!/(16-10)!約等于2.9乘以10的10次方種方案。

10、常用的BCD代碼列于末。

11、  常用BCD編碼方式  最常用的BCD編碼,就是使用"0"至"9"這十個數(shù)值的二進碼來表示。

12、這種編碼方式,在中國大陸稱之為“8421碼”。

13、除此以外,對應(yīng)不同需求,各人亦開發(fā)了不同的編碼方法,以適應(yīng)不同的需求。

14、這些編碼,大致可以分成有權(quán)碼和無權(quán)碼兩種:  有權(quán)BCD碼,如:8421(最常用)、2425421…   無權(quán)BCD碼,如:余3碼、格雷碼…   以下為三種常見的BCD編碼的比較。

15、  十進數(shù) 8421-BCD碼 余3-BCD碼 2421-A碼   (M10) D C B A C3 C2 C1 C0 a3 a2 a1 a0  ?。?0 0 0 0 0 0 1 1 0 0 0 0   1 0 0 0 1 0 1 0 0 0 0 0 1  ?。?0 0 1 0 0 1 0 1 0 0 1 0  ?。?0 0 1 1 0 1 1 0 0 0 1 1   4 0 1 0 0 0 1 1 1 0 1 0 0  ?。?0 1 0 1 1 0 0 0 0 1 0 1   6 0 1 1 0 1 0 0 1 0 1 1 0  ?。?0 1 1 1 1 0 1 0 0 1 1 1   8 1 0 0 0 1 0 1 1 1 1 1 0  ?。?1 0 0 1 1 1 0 0 1 1 1 1   常用BCD碼  十進制數(shù) 8421碼 5421碼 2421碼 余3碼 余3循環(huán)碼  0 0000 0000 0000 0011 0010  1 0001 0001 0001 0100 0110  2 0010 0010 0010 0101 0111  3 0011 0011 0011 0110 0101  4 0100 0100 0100 0111 0100  5 0101 1000 1011 1000 1100  6 0110 1001 1100 1001 1101  7 0111 1010 1101 1010 1111  8 1000 1011 1110 1011 1110  9 1001 1100 1111 1100 1010  -----------------------  特點:  8421編碼直觀,好理解。

16、  5421碼和2421碼中大于5的數(shù)字都是高位為1,5以下的高位為0。

17、  余3碼是8421碼加上3,有上溢出和下溢出的空間。

18、  格雷碼相鄰2個數(shù)有三位相同,只有一位不同。

19、  ————————————————————  什么是BCD碼2006-3-19 13:24:45  bcd碼也叫8421碼就是將十進制的數(shù)以8421的形式展開成二進制,大家知道十進制是0~9十個數(shù)組成,著十個數(shù)每個數(shù)都有自己的8421碼:   0=0000   1=0001   2=0010   3=0011   4=0100   5=0101   6=0110   7=0111   8=1000   9=1001   舉個例子:   321的8421碼就是   3 2 1   0011 0010 0001  原因:0011=8x0+4x0+1x2+1x1=3 0010=8x0+4x0+2x1+1x0=2. 0001=8x0+4x0+2x0+1x1=1  具體:  bcd碼是十位二進制碼, 也就是將十進制的數(shù)字轉(zhuǎn)化為二進制, 但是和普通的轉(zhuǎn)化有一點不同, 每一個十進制的數(shù)字0-9都對應(yīng)著一個四位的二進制碼,對應(yīng)關(guān)系如下: 十進制0 對應(yīng) 二進制0000 ;十進制1 對應(yīng)二進制0001 ....... 9 1001 接下來的10就有兩個上述的碼來表示 10 表示為00010000 也就是BCD碼是遇見1001就產(chǎn)生進位,不象普通的二進制碼,到1111才產(chǎn)生進位10000  舉例:  某二進制無符號數(shù)11101010,轉(zhuǎn)換為三位非壓縮BCD數(shù),按百位、十位和個位的順序表示,應(yīng)為__C__。

20、   A.00000001 00000011 00000111 B. 00000011 00000001 00000111  C.00000010 00000011 00000100 D. 00000011 00000001 00001001  解:(1)11101010轉(zhuǎn)換為十進制:234  (2)按百位、十位和個位的順序表示,應(yīng)為__C__。

21、   附注:壓縮BCD碼與非壓縮BCD碼的區(qū)別—— 壓縮BCD碼的每一位用4位二進制表示,一個字節(jié)表示兩位十進制數(shù)。

22、例如10010110B表示十進制數(shù)96D;非壓縮BCD碼用1個字節(jié)表示一位十進制數(shù),高四位總是0000,低4位的0000~1001表示0~9.例如00001000B表示十進制數(shù)8.。

本文分享完畢,希望對大家有所幫助。

標簽:

免責聲明:本文由用戶上傳,如有侵權(quán)請聯(lián)系刪除!